It totally is long term solution, more so when the regs are designed for future flexibility in mind.
Rally2 sourced engine is just fancy phrasing for road-car derived engines, which is imo important.
FIA can anytime allow other displacement than 1.6T, and they hinted they will in future, as well alternative powertrains. They just need to develop some good way of balance of power (they already say they don't want balance of performance ala circuit racing).
At this point it's a platform that allows just Rally2-like cars (not just powertrain, basically everything but chassis and suspension is same spec as Rally2 rn). But the platform allows to do almost anything with the cars.
